MySQL 是一種廣泛使用的關系數據庫管理系統(tǒng),但在某些情況下,需要對 MySQL 進行優(yōu)化,以提高其性能和響應能力。
以下是一些情況,需要針對 MySQL 進行優(yōu)化:
1. 數據庫出現性能瓶頸時。如果數據庫遇到了讀取和寫入數據時的復雜操作,可能會導致性能問題,需要通過優(yōu)化來解決。 2. 數據庫應用程序需要處理大量數據。如果應用程序需要處理大量的數據,需要使用索引來加快查詢速度。 3. 查詢請求的響應時間很長。如果查詢將花費很長時間來執(zhí)行操作,可能需要考慮數據庫優(yōu)化,以降低響應時間。 4. 數據庫訪問負載增加。如果數據庫訪問負載增加,可能會影響服務器的響應能力和性能表現,因此需要優(yōu)化。
根據以上情況,需要采取以下方法來優(yōu)化 MySQL 數據庫:
1. 創(chuàng)建索引。Index 可以大大提高查詢性能,特別是在處理大量數據時。 2. 優(yōu)化查詢語句。確保查詢語句中使用的數據都被索引,避免使用子查詢和多表連接等慢速查詢。 3. 關閉不必要的 MySQL 功能。有些 MySQL 功能可能會降低性能,因此需要關閉不需要的功能。 4. 優(yōu)化硬件設置。優(yōu)化 MySQL 服務器硬件設置可以提高 MySQL 的性能表現,包括內存,CPU 和存儲等。 5. 垂直分割表。垂直分割表將大表分割成兩個或多個小表,可以減少冗余數據,提高 MySQL 性能。
總之,為了確保 MySQL 數據庫的高性能和響應能力,我們需要定期對其進行優(yōu)化和調整。
上一篇css中圖片插入字
下一篇html 設置上下左右鍵